3. Maintenance Schedule Most vehicle manufacturers provide a recommended maintenance schedule for timing belt replacement, commonly ranging from 60,000 to 100,000 miles. Ignoring these recommendations can lead to premature belt wear and the risks associated with a belt failure. Regular checks are imperative, and car owners should be aware of the signs that a timing belt may need attention, such as unusual engine noises, difficulty starting the engine, or visible cracks and wear on the belt itself.

The primary function of an adjustable V belt is to transmit power from a drive motor to other machinery components, such as generators, fans, and conveyor systems. The belt operates by running over two or more pulleys; as one pulley spins, it transfers that rotational energy to the other pulley via the belt. The adjustable nature of these belts allows for nuanced power delivery, accommodating various speeds and loads without compromising efficiency.

1. Number of Teeth The number of teeth on a timing belt corresponds to the engine’s design. Each tooth engages with the gears of the camshaft and crankshaft, so the precise number is vital to maintain synchronization. Too many or too few teeth can lead to misalignment, disrupting the engine’s performance.

When replacing a timing belt, it’s often advisable to replace other related components, such as the tensioner and water pump, as these parts work closely together and have a similar lifespan. Replacing them simultaneously can save time and labor costs in the long run.

Ribbed belts, also known as serpentine belts or poly-V belts, are crucial components in modern automotive engines. These belts are designed to transfer power from the engine's crankshaft to various peripheral devices, including the alternator, power steering pump, air conditioning compressor, and water pump. As these components often require different rotational speeds, a ribbed belt is specifically engineered to handle these varied demands efficiently. 4. Remove the Old Belt Loosen the tension on the old V-belt by adjusting the tensioner or moving the driven pulley. Take note of how the belt is routed through the system, or consult the machine’s manual for a diagram. Carefully remove the old belt from the pulleys.

2. Labor Costs Replacing an engine belt isn't always a straightforward task. The labor involved in changing a serpentine belt can take anywhere from one to two hours, depending on engine design and accessibility. Consequently, labor costs can add an additional $75 to $150 to the final bill. Timing belts, due to their complexity and the tight space in many engine bays, can take significantly longer to replace—often resulting in labor costs that can exceed $300.
